Transaction e94cd94ebe56f80ce12f2e64583658cb52cd109babbf1d74f66e1863d090f79d

1 Input
2 Outputs
  • e94cd94ebe56f80ce12f2e64583658cb52cd109babbf1d74f66e1863d090f79d:0
  • value  729051
    address  34gbPn2RhTDVX9oAG5T986SFTsEanngVtd
  • e94cd94ebe56f80ce12f2e64583658cb52cd109babbf1d74f66e1863d090f79d:1
  • value  3071349
    address  3HufDF8s9HbwwhAXQBXnNosGevh84B2MPd